Baptisia Blueberry Sundae

False Indigo

Baptisia 'Blueberry Sundae' is a selection from Proven Winners "Decadence" series. It features deep blue green foliage and vibrant deep indigo blue flowers. The beautiful floral display in late spring is followed by the production of very ornamental black seed pods that last until frost. 'Blueberry Sundae' is an outstanding plant for early summer colour in the perennials border. It also combines well with Ornamental Grasses and late flowering peonies.

Growing and Maintenance Tips

All Baptisias are "Plant and Forget" Perennials. They are adaptable to a wide range of soil types but prefer average to dry, well drained soil in full sun. They can handle a couple of hours of shade but will be floppy in too much shade. They tolerate drought and poor soils. Baptisias are very tap rooted and, once established, should not be disturbed. Old foliage should be cut down in the fall because the plant is unattractive once frost hits. Dividing this plant is not recommended.
